Complete answer:
As we know that the commercial production of calcium hydroxide is done by treating quicklime with water. Calcium oxide is commonly known as quicklime. The process of production of calcium hydroxide from lime is called slaking of lime as when a limited quantity of water is mixed with quicklime it disintegrates and crumbles. Acids are those chemical substances that when dissolved in water they release ions. Acids are sour in taste.
Acid conducts electricity. They turn blue litmus red. Examples of acids are Acetic acid and citric acid. Bases are those chemical substances that when dissolved in water they release ions. The metal oxides are basic. The metal oxides react with the acid. In reaction with the acid, the metal oxides form salt and the water. The metal hydroxides are also alkaline and these release the hydroxide ions in the solution. When the metal oxides are reacting with the water, they form strong bases. The calcium oxides when reacting with the water form a strong base.
Therefore, Calcium oxide is a base.
Note:
Remember that they can also conduct electricity and they turn red litmus blue. Bases are bitter in taste. Examples of bases are Caustic soda and washing soda. The reaction between the acid and base to form a salt and water is called the neutralization reaction.
